The Regina Police Service has started an investigation into a weapons offence that sent a 41 year old male to hospital with non life threatening injuries. At 2033 hrs on October 1, 2015 police were called to the 2100 block of Queen Street for a report of an injured male. Police responded and located a male who had a blunt force injury. The male was transported to hospital by EMS for treatment. The investigation into this matter is ongoing.
